North Stonington police investigate recent burglaries
North Stonington — The resident state trooper’s office is investigating a burglary Thursday at a residence on Pendleton Hill Road.
Police said the home was entered during the night while the residents were sleeping. Two vehicles in the driveway also were entered.
Troopers also are investigating the larceny of items from a vehicle on Wyassup Road.
Police remind residents to lock their doors and report suspicious activity to the North Stonington resident state troopers' office at (860) 535-1451 or Troop E at (860) 848-6500.
Police in Norwich issued a similar warning on Wednesday following reports of thefts from unlocked vehicles and garages. Norwich police can be reached at (860) 886-5561.
